2. Description of the Related Art Conventionally, a motor support device for a ventilation fan has generally been configured to support and fix a motor for driving a blade at the center of four independent columns provided in a ventilation fan body.
Since the air to be exhausted passes through the portion of the support, the support is contaminated and the airflow resistance is increased.
For these reasons, in recent years, there has been a demand for a motor support device for a ventilation fan which is excellent in cleaning performance and has low air resistance.To cope with this, by reducing the number of pillars,
There is provided one that improves the cleanability and reduces the air resistance. Hereinafter, the configuration will be described with reference to FIGS. 7 and 8.

In such a conventional motor support device for a ventilating fan, two heavy motors 105 are used.
Because the support legs 103 are fixedly supported, the support legs 103 are spot-welded to ensure the strength of the motor support device for the ventilation fan itself, so it is necessary to prepare large-scale facilities for spot welding. In addition, there is a problem that a processing step for spot welding traces and the like occur, thereby increasing the manufacturing cost.
